Why AI matters at this scale

M Chest Pharmacy operates as a mid-market independent pharmacy in Tyler, Texas, with an estimated 201-500 employees. At this scale, the organization likely manages multiple locations or a high-volume central fill operation, processing thousands of prescriptions monthly. The independent pharmacy sector faces existential margin pressure from Pharmacy Benefit Managers (PBMs), DIR fees, and mail-order competition. AI is no longer a luxury but a survival tool to automate the administrative overhead that eats into already thin dispensing margins. For a 200-500 employee pharmacy, the volume of transactions is large enough to generate meaningful training data for predictive models, yet the organization lacks the internal IT staff to build custom solutions, making turnkey, vendor-integrated AI the optimal path.

Operational AI: The Inventory and Adjudication Flywheel

The highest-ROI opportunity lies in predictive inventory management. Pharmacies tie up massive working capital in branded medications with short shelf lives. An ML model trained on historical dispensing data, local prescriber patterns, and seasonal illness trends can reduce on-hand inventory by 15-20% while maintaining a 99%+ fill rate. This directly converts to cash flow. Simultaneously, AI-driven claims adjudication can intercept and correct rejections before they hit a pharmacist's queue. By predicting which claims will reject based on PBM formularies and patient history, the system can pre-calculate the correct DAW codes or prior auth requirements, slashing rework by 40%.

Clinical AI: Turning Star Ratings into Revenue

PBMs increasingly tie reimbursement to CMS Star Ratings metrics like medication adherence for chronic conditions (diabetes, hypertension, cholesterol). An AI-powered patient engagement layer can analyze fill history to predict which patients are at risk of lapsing, then trigger personalized, HIPAA-compliant SMS or voice reminders. When combined with automated MTM (Medication Therapy Management) case identification using NLP on prescriber notes, the pharmacy can close more clinical gaps without adding pharmacist labor. Each incremental Star Rating improvement directly reduces DIR clawbacks, creating a measurable ROI within a single plan year.

Deployment Risks Specific to the 200-500 Employee Band

The primary risk is workflow integration and change management. Pharmacists and technicians are already stretched thin; introducing an AI prior authorization bot that requires manual override or generates false positives will be rejected immediately. The solution must embed directly into the existing pharmacy management system (PMS) interface. A secondary risk is data cleanliness. Mid-sized pharmacies often have inconsistent NDC mappings or patient records, which can poison ML models. A 90-day data hygiene sprint should precede any AI rollout. Finally, vendor lock-in with a PMS-specific AI module could limit future flexibility, so prioritizing vendors with open APIs is advisable.

Frequently asked

Common questions about AI for pharmacy & drug retail

How can a pharmacy of our size afford AI tools?
Most pharmacy management systems (e.g., PioneerRx, Liberty) now offer integrated AI modules with subscription pricing, avoiding large upfront capital costs.
Will AI replace our pharmacists?
No. AI handles repetitive administrative tasks like prior auths and inventory counts, freeing pharmacists for higher-value clinical consultations and patient care.
What is the fastest AI win for improving cash flow?
Predictive inventory management. Reducing overstock of expensive brand drugs by even 10% can unlock significant working capital within a single quarter.
How does AI help with PBM DIR fees?
AI-driven adherence and MTM programs directly improve the clinical outcome metrics (Star Ratings) that PBMs use to calculate DIR fee adjustments.
Is our patient data secure enough for AI processing?
Yes, provided you use HIPAA-compliant, SOC 2 certified vendors. Most pharmacy-specific AI tools are built on de-identified or encrypted data streams.
Can AI integrate with our existing pharmacy management system?
Most modern AI pharmacy tools offer API-based or direct integrations with major systems like PioneerRx, Computer-Rx, or BestRx to avoid workflow disruption.
What's the biggest risk in deploying AI at a mid-sized pharmacy?
Change management. Pharmacists and techs may resist new workflows, so selecting a vendor with strong on-site training and 24/7 support is critical.
